Abstract
A mild and efficient method for the deprotection of the TBS and THP ethers is described. A wide variety of TBS ethers as well as THP ethers can be easily deprotected to the corresponding parent hydroxyl compounds by employing a catalytic amount of tris (4- bromophenyl) aminium hexachloroantimonate (TBPA+ SbCl6-) in methanol at room temperature in good yield.
